Foreclosure Oversight Specialist

United Wholesale Mortgage is seeking a Foreclosure Oversight Specialist to monitor and manage the foreclosure process on defaulted mortgage loans. The role involves ensuring compliance with various regulations and acting as a liaison between internal teams and external partners to facilitate timely processing of foreclosure milestones.

Responsibilities

Oversee and track all stages of the foreclosure process, ensuring timely completion of milestones in accordance with regulatory and investor guidelines
Collaborate with foreclosure attorneys and vendors to gather documentation, resolve issues, and expedite case progression
Review and approve foreclosure-related documents and correspondence, ensuring legal and procedural accuracy
Maintain accurate records and notes in servicing systems; document key actions and decisions
Ensure compliance with federal, state, and investor guidelines, including CFPB, Fannie Mae, Freddie Mac, FHA, VA, and USDA regulations
Identify and escalate potential risks, delays, or procedural issues in the foreclosure pipeline
Conduct audits and quality control reviews of active foreclosure files
Generate and analyze reports to monitor timelines, volumes, and performance metrics
Communicate effectively with borrowers, when applicable, regarding foreclosure status or resolution opportunities
Support internal and external audits by providing requested documentation and responding to inquiries
Participate in process improvement initiatives and cross-functional projects related to default servicing
